If the turn-lock feature ...For Schlage BE365, BE369, FE595, and FE575, here’s how to restore factory default settings: Remove the battery cover, disconnect the battery and take it out. Press and release the Schlage button. Within 10 seconds, replace and reconnect the battery, and then press and hold the Schlage button until it illuminates green and the lock beeps once ...Some challenges encountered with Schlage lock include critical level or dead battery, keypad not engaging, and lock or thumb turn malfunction. Turn Lock Feature When enabled, the Keypad Deadbolt (BE365) can be locked from the outside by pressing the Schlage button and then rotating the thumbturn. When disabled, a User Code must be entered before rotating the thumbturn. The Turn Lock feature is enabled by default.Nov 25, 2023 · If the Schlage lock is not working after battery change, try out these fixes –. Ensure that you are using the right type of battery.
